About ProSiebenSat.1 Media Se

ProSiebenSat.1 Media SE is a mass media and digital company. It operates through the following segments: Entertainment, Dating, and Commerce & Ventures. The Entertainment segment represents the company's business with focus on the Seven.One Entertainment Group, which provides multi-platform digital media to audiences in Germany, Austria, and Switzerland. The Dating segment offers a range of online matchmaking services and other social entertainment. The Commerce & Ventures segment supports young companies by offering media-for-revenue or media-for-equity partnership through its TV reach. The company was founded on January 1, 1984 and is headquartered in Unterfoehring, Germany.
